Dive into the bold and vibrant flavors of *Tom Yum Shrimp*, a classic Thai soup thatβs a harmonious blend of spicy, sour, and savory notes. Perfect for seafood lovers, this recipe features tender shrimp simmered in a fragrant broth infused with lemongrass, galangal, and kaffir lime leaves. The addition of fresh mushrooms, juicy tomatoes, and fiery Thai bird's eye chilies creates a rich medley of textures and heat, while fish sauce, Thai chili paste (nam prik pao), and lime juice elevate the soup with authentic Thai umami goodness. In a large pot, bring the water to a boil over medium heat.
Add the lemongrass, galangal, and kaffir lime leaves to the boiling water. Let it simmer for 5 minutes to release the aromatic flavors.
Stir in the crushed Thai bird's eye chilies and cook for another 2 minutes.
Add the mushrooms and tomatoes to the pot. Allow them to cook for 3β4 minutes until they are tender.
Stir in the fish sauce, sugar, and Thai chili paste (nam prik pao). Mix well to combine.
Add the shrimp to the pot and cook for 2β3 minutes until they turn pink and opaque.
Turn off the heat and stir in the lime juice. Adjust seasoning to taste, adding more fish sauce or lime juice if needed.
Ladle the Tom Yum Shrimp soup into bowls, garnish with fresh chopped cilantro, and serve immediately.
